ANSI releases UAS Standards Progress Report

The American National Standards Institute (ANSI) disclosed the release of a Gaps Progress Report. This report tracks the strides made in the past nine months by various standards developing organizations (SDOs) and stakeholders to address the gaps identified in the Standardization Roadmap for Unmanned Aircraft Systems (Version 2.0, June 2020), issued by the ANSI Unmanned Aircraft Systems Standardization Collaborative (UASSC). The roadmap pinpointed 71 open gaps where no existing standard or specification meets specific industry requirements, along with 53 gaps necessitating further pre-standardization research and development (R&D).

The report on progress in addressing gaps, put together by ANSI personnel, incorporates input from standards developing organizations (SDOs), subject matter experts, alert systems, and independent research. It delineates recently published standards and ongoing standards projects, accompanied by recommendations for potential modifications to the roadmap. While not a consensus document, the report serves as a dynamic “living document,” subject to regular updates until the UASSC releases the next version of the standardization roadmap.

Established in 2017, the UASSC’s mission is to coordinate and expedite the development of standards and associated conformity assessment programs crucial for the safe integration of unmanned aircraft systems (UAS) within the airspace of the United States.Over 400 individuals from 250 public and private sector entities contributed to the standardization roadmap, including representatives from the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), other U.S. federal government agencies, SDOs, industry stakeholders, and academia.
